What to Think About Before Spending on A Fence
Residential and commercial fences have changed so much over the years that you would be remiss if you didn't see all that is possible before buying fences. If you're not careful about what you're doing, you could buy something you really don't want, and it's very important that you consider your primary needs for one. All things generally flow from what you have in mind for your property. If you want a fence that's the best in your neighborhood, then pay attention to what you're about to read.
Most families like a fence around the garden for various reasons, and this can become a real plus when you put your house up for sale. However, there certainly are some types of fences that can make some noticeable difference, and there are security fences and ornamental fences that can contribute something of value to the property. Privacy fences are popular with many folks because they just want to be able to lounge around without prying eyes on them. In some instances, you may have to get a permit to install a fence, and that's something that you would not necessarily consider.
Two examples of what is out on the market for a fence are wood and security fences, and obviously, they are very different and serve different functions. Someone who wants a wood fence will have the understanding that the fence will not be much of a security measure. With wood fences, you will be able to buy one that is all ready to go or you can do things for yourself. The important point with a security fence is that there will be no doubt about what it's suppose to do.
